描述了流媒体技术在网络视频文件传输中的作用,并将流媒体技术应用于远程教育系统.提出了基于B/S结构开发的远程教育平台中视频子系统的设计方案和实现实例。利用流媒体技术存储教学中的视频类素材,使用Microsoft Producer将电子教案与教学视频素材同步,生成流媒体课件,解决了视频和授课讲稿播放时同步难的问题。最后用JSP技术实现了流媒体课件的点播和实时广播播放。  相似文献

理论推导与室内实验相结合,建立了低渗透非均质砂岩油藏启动压力梯度确定方法。首先借助油藏流场与电场相似的原理,推导了非均质砂岩油藏启动压力梯度计算公式。其次基于稳定流实验方法,建立了非均质砂岩油藏启动压力梯度测试方法。结果表明:低渗透非均质砂岩油藏的启动压力梯度确定遵循两个等效原则。平面非均质油藏的启动压力梯度等于各级渗透率段的启动压力梯度关于长度的加权平均;纵向非均质油藏的启动压力梯度等于各渗透率层的启动压力梯度关于渗透率与渗流面积乘积的加权平均。研究成果可用于有效指导低渗透非均质砂岩油藏的合理井距确定,促进该类油藏的高效开发。  相似文献
